* Description: Not just survival, but reclamation—messy, magical, true.

Taira Soo grew up straddling cultures, dancing between identities, and disappearing into roles that no longer fit. From the heat of her family’s immigrant restaurant to the glitter of the stage, from breakdowns to reinventions, she kept asking:

What does it take to belong?

Told with wit and defiant heart, "Just a Little Buzzed" is a nonlinear memoir about creative pivots, sideways turns, and the absurd beauty of starting over. From desert towns to dance floors, heartbreaks to hustles, Soo maps a life cracked open by chaos and made whole again through storytelling.
